Gender

I believe Ash calls him a male while looking down at him from the vent, would that be enough to confirm his gender??RBK (talk) 17:20, 8 August 2012 (UTC)

No he doesn't; only the fanmade subtitles do. There are no separate third-person pronouns for genders in Japanese, so it's just subber's mistake.--Den Zen 18:16, 8 August 2012 (UTC)
